UPDATE -

Right all. Have a few updates for you. Firstly me.........feel rubbish, but, been to docs and have been signed off for three weeks initially, he thinks it may be nearer to 6-8!!!!

Now the main part......The bike. Been to see it and the garage have assesed it. The bike appeared to slide on the crash bung down the mway, didn't contact with any other vehicles or barriers etc.

The damage.....the lower fairings have split, the crash bungs have had it completely. The gear lever and gear selector were both , as were the indicators. The main parts, and the most costly are that the front main fairing has split and the whole fairing has moved sideways slightly on the fairing bracket and has bent. The petrol tank has a scuff from my boot on it and thats all, so, with that included to be replaced, the total estimate is £2100. Insurance covers it all, with an excess of £400, so insurance company will fork out bout £1700.

Now I just have to wait for the assesor from the insurance company to pitch up and give his view at the garage.

One worrying part is that the garage thought the insurance company may right it off at that value, but I can't see thats possible as the bike at worse would be worth £2800, so can't see why they would do that. Who knows. I suggested not to replace the tank, but to polish the mark out if it would mean not going down the write off route. I am not keen for it to be written off due to the amount I would loose from not having GAP insurance.
